Virtual IAAF conference to boast Sunday Times speaker and new awards programme

Published:  09 October, 2020

The IAAF Annual Conference is taking place in a Coronavirus-compliant virtual fashion on Thursday 3 December, with Sunday Times Economics Editor David Smith as keynote speaker, and a new Pride of the Aftermarket’ awards.

Other speakers from GIPA, FIGIEFA, Glen Callum Associates, PG Automotive, BEN and the IAAF will also be taking their place on the socially-distanced digital stage.

Smith, who has worked for The Sunday Times for more than 30 years and is an acclaimed published author of several financial books, will be discussing Brexit and its potential impact on distributors and suppliers ahead of the end of the transition period.

The free event will focus on the impact of COVID-19 and the upcoming implications on the aftermarket from Brexit, and will feature Q&A sessions concerning the automotive aftermarket in 2021. The impact that the pandemic has had on people and the  overall sector will also be discussed.

The conference also introduces a new element, the ‘Pride of the Aftermarket’ awards. IAAF members are being invited to nominate exceptional performances of companies and individuals during the COVID-19 crisis. All entries will be shortlisted by a judging panel comprised of a select group from board and council members. Categories include outstanding supplier, outstanding service member, outstanding distributor, outstanding individual and outstanding innovation, and will be voted on by IAAF members.

Commenting on the upcoming conference, IAAF Chief Executive Wendy Williamson, said: “Undoubtedly this year’s conference will look very different to previous years, however we have a comprehensive and in-depth agenda that covers all the major topics impacting the automotive aftermarket not to mention a fabulous keynote speaker in David Smith.

“The whole agenda is designed to be thought-provoking and challenging, giving our members a forum to discuss and consider the industry’s biggest challenges virtually; crucial after so many of us have been unable to meet with our peers for most of 2020.”
